The precise statement of the P=NP problem was introduced in 1971 by <a href="page.php?w=Stephen_Cook">Stephen Cook</a> in his seminal paper "The complexity of theorem proving procedures" and is considered by many to be the most important open problem in the field. It is one of the seven <a href="page.php?w=Millennium_Prize_Problems">Millennium Prize Problems</a> selected by the <a href="page.php?w=Clay_Mathematics_Institute">Clay Mathematics Institute</a> to carry a US$1,000,000 prize for the first correct solution.</p><p>
